Recap - Philadelphia Defeats San Diego 8-5

Philadelphia got 3.1 innings of work from Nick Nelson en route to a 8-5 victory over San Diego on Sunday at Petco Park.

Bettors who backed the Phillies were rewarded as +145 underdogs at sportsbooks. Over-Under bettors saw the total score go OVER the closing total of 7.5.

Nick Nelson earned the victory for the Phillies, throwing 3.1 innings of work, striking out 2, walking 0, and allowing 0 hits and 0 earned runs. That effort was supported by 4 RBIs from Kyle Schwarber in the win.

San Diego's starting pitcher Yu Darvish worked 6 innings, giving up 7 hits and 3 earned runs while striking out 9 in the loss. They got 2 hits from Eric Hosmer in a losing cause.

The battle of the bats favored Philadelphia as they had 13 hits, while San Diego only had 5.

The game was closed out by Andrew Bellatti who got the final outs in the victory. He allowed 0 hits, 0 walks and fanned 1 batters to earn the save.

Philadelphia heads into a battle against Atlanta. San Diego, meanwhile, will have their next action against Arizona.
